商业航天:破局上天瓶颈,解锁太空算力
China Post Securities· 2025-12-26 05:05
Investment Rating - The industry investment rating is "Outperform" [1] Core Insights - The report emphasizes the transition from a "one-time" era to a reusable rocket model, reshaping the commercial aerospace sector. China has elevated commercial aerospace to a strategic level, planning a constellation of thousands of satellites to compete in the space economy. The industry is following the low-cost, high-frequency technology paradigm validated by SpaceX's Falcon 9, with costs potentially dropping below $1,000/kg as operational capacity increases [2][3][4] - The next phase for commercial aerospace is the industrialization of space computing power. With breakthroughs in reusable rockets and mass manufacturing, the sector is entering a scalable era, focusing on commercial pathways for space computing power, which is gaining attention due to its low energy costs and minimal heat dissipation [2][3][4] Summary by Sections Section 1: Transition to Reusable Rockets - The report discusses the policy elevation of commercial aerospace in China, marking a new development stage with significant government support and strategic planning [10][11] - Key challenges include high costs, low launch frequency, and limited payload capacity, which are being addressed through advancements in reusable rocket technology and industrial production [15][21][23] Section 2: Industrialization of Space Computing Power - The report highlights the growing global demand for AI computing power and the limitations faced by ground data centers, positioning space computing as a high-value application area [2][3] - The cost structure of space data centers is analyzed, showing significant capital expenditure (Capex) advantages compared to ground facilities, with a ten-year total cost potentially being less than 50% of ground operations [2][3] Section 3: Investment Recommendations - The report suggests focusing on companies involved in commercial aerospace and space computing, including but not limited to StarMap Control, China Aerospace Science and Technology Corporation, and others [2][3][4]

商业航天进入密集催化期,本轮行情有何异同?
2025-12-26 02:12
商业航天进入密集催化期,本轮行情有何异同? 20251225 摘要 可回收火箭技术是本轮商业航天行情的关键驱动,多家机构正进行相关 试验,预计明年国内将有多款可回收运载火箭首飞,显著降低成本并提 高供给端能力,为商业航天应用拓展市场前景。 我国一次性火箭也取得进展,如长征八号等新型火箭已投入使用,通过 脉动生产线等技术提升产能,每年可提供 60 至 80 次商业发射,新建发 射场地也提升了发射工位数量。 卫星制造方面,我国通过产业链协同和批量生产技术降低成本,卫星批 产数量达到 300 颗以上时,成本可降至一半。国内已建和在建卫星产能 可达 3,000 颗以上,满足未来需求。 全球太空资源竞争白热化,以中美为主导。美国 Starlink 计划已建设 1 万多颗卫星,SpaceX 的"星舰"将进一步提高其进入空间能力,加速 太空资源抢占,促使国内加速发展商业航天。 国内正在建设和计划建设多个低轨卫星通信项目,包括星网工程和千帆 星座,两者合计规划约 28,000 颗卫星,未来十几年内每年需要发射 2000 至 3,000 颗以上的卫星。 Q&A 本轮商业航天市场的热度与以往有何不同? 本轮商业航天市场的热度与以 ...
